Widget Content Blocks

Widget Content Blocks

4.8/5 (60 ratings) 10K+ active installs Updated Jun 23, 2026
Use the widget in one of your widget areas to show a widget block.

Use the widget in one of your widget areas to show a widget block.

WYSIWYG Widgets or rich text widgets

This plugin adds so called “Widget Blocks” to your website which you can easily display in your widget areas.

You can create or edit the widget blocks just like you would edit any post or page, with all the default WordPress editing functions enabled. This way, you can use the visual editor that comes with WordPress to format your widgets. You can even use media uploading to insert images and so forth.

Features:

  • Create beautiful widgets without having to write HTML code
  • Easily insert media into your widget content
  • Add headings, lists, blockquotes and other HTML elements to your widgets using the WordPress classic editor
  • Use WP Links dialog to easily link to any of your pages or posts from a widget
  • Use shortcodes inside your widgets
  • Have a revision history of your widget content
  • Translation ready

Translations

Is the plugin not translated into your language? You can contribute your translations using the translation editor here on WordPress.org.

Source code

The source code of this plugin is available on GitHub: ibericode/wysiwyg-widgets.

About the plugin author

Danny van Kooten has been building WordPress plugins since 2010, starting with WordPress 3.0.

He is the founder of ibericode, the small software company behind popular WordPress plugins including Mailchimp for WordPress and Koko Analytics.